Cybersecurity jobs pay well and offer stability in the fast-changing tech landscape.

While there's high demand, positions in the field aren't necessarily easy to break into.

The field's relative youth and ever-evolving risks can make entry-level positions scarce and hard to secure.

Some executives said candidates might not need a college degree to enter the cybersecurity field.
